Job Description
We are open to applicants anywhere in the Americas.
Metalab’s hiring team is scaling and our inbound recruiting pipeline needs some serious love. We’re looking for a detail-obsessed tech-curious Talent Coordinator to join us on a 6-month contract and help bring structure clarity and a touch of delight to our applicant tracking system (ATS).
You’ll be the first touchpoint for candidates who want to work with us — organizing assessing and shepherding inbound applications to the right places while spotting great talent (especially in design and tech). This is an incredible opportunity to understand how we hire world-class product designers and strategists and to grow into a full-cycle recruiting role over time.
What You’ll Do
-
Own the front door of Metalab’s hiring funnel: triaging inbound applications across roles ensuring timely responses and maintaining an organized ATS.
-
Collaborate with Recruiters and Hiring Managers to understand hiring priorities job requirements and the nuances of great product design and technology talent.
-
Identify strong candidates from inbound flow and ensure they’re set up for success through the process.
-
Support sourcing efforts for roles across Product Design Engineering Product Management and Operations.
-
Spot and fix inefficiencies in the ATS workflow. You’ll help us streamline tag and surface candidates more intelligently.
-
Support scheduling candidate communications and interview logistics with warmth and precision.
-
Contribute to an exceptional candidate experience ensuring every touchpoint reflects Metalab’s creative human-centered culture.
-
Prepare and post open roles ensuring all external job boards and our careers page are up to date. Track metrics and pull hiring data to support reporting and decision-making. Jump in where needed — this is a small mighty team and you’ll flex between coordination sourcing and project support as priorities shift.
